Johnson Looks To Maintain Points Lead In Charlotte

Last updated on Thursday, October 14, 2010

(CONCORD, NC) - Qualifying for Saturday night’s NASCAR Sprint Cup Series Race is scheduled for tonight at Charlotte Motor Speedway.

Jimmie Johnson enters the weekend as the points leader, holding a 36-point advantage over Denny Hamlin.

Johnson is going for his fifth-straight Sprint Cup Championship and won both the pole and the race at Charlotte one year ago.

Tony Stewart enters the race in fifth place in the Chase for the Sprint Cup, 107 points behind Johnson.

The Columbus, Indiana native put himself back into contention for a third Sprint Cup Title with his win last week at Fontana, California.
